  • Patent number: 5060262
    Abstract: Video scrambling is accomplished by attenuating the video carrier during the horizontal blanking interval and/or by omitting horizontal sync pulses, vertical serration pulses and equalizing pulses. The method of scrambling can be dynamically changed, but this is done only at the change of scenes. Audio masking and data transmission is accomplished via phase modulation of the video carrier. At the receiver, timing signals for unscrambling video and unmasking audio are obtained from the transmitted data. The system addresses problems that exist in wireless cable systems, but are not present in cabled systems.
